trio
Pronunciation: /ˈtriːəʊ/
noun ( plural trios)
- a set or group of three people or things: the hotel was run by a trio of brothers
- a group of three musicians: a jazz trio
- a composition written for three musicians: Chopin’s G minor Trio
- the central, typically contrastive, section of a minuet, scherzo, or march.
- (in piquet) a set of three aces, kings, queens, jacks, or tens held in one hand.

Origin:
early 18th century: from Italian, from Latin tres 'three', on the pattern of duo
